General Description

The Massachusetts Pension Reserves Investment Management Board (PRIM) seeks a Senior Investment Operations Analyst.  Reporting to the Director of Investment Operations, the Senior Investment Operations Analyst will be responsible for various portfolio accounting, data validation, cash processing and reconciliation needs for the firm supporting the private investment programs, with more focus on the Real Estate and Timberland portfolio.  The position requires the Senior Investment Operations Analyst to be a strong leader, innovative, hard-working and the ability to problem solve.

Responsibilities and Duties:

  • Oversee the operational functions associated with the Real Estate and Timberland portfolio
  • Review and preparation of annual audits
  • Interaction and communication with PRIM’s Master Custodian
  • Assist with special projects
  • Work closely with Director of Investment Operations as well as investment staff on day-to-day inquiries, fund matters and strategic initiatives

Qualifications/Skills:

  • Minimum of 7 years of industry experience
  • BS in Finance or Accounting
  • Project management experience, including the ability to lead both the initial thought process and execution
  • Demonstrated ability to establish positive working relationships with all levels of an organization
  • Ability to handle multiple tasks simultaneously
  • Ability to prioritize multiple projects to meet reporting deadlines
  • Real Estate/ Timberland and or Real Asset Investment Accounting exposure a plus
  • Strong organizational and analytical skills
  • Excellent verbal and written communication skills
